Key Points of Contention

The interview started cordially, but the atmosphere quickly shifted as Stephanopoulos pressed Vance on his previous criticisms of Trump, contrasting them with his current staunch support. Here are some of the primary areas of disagreement: — Benadryl: Your Guide To Allergy Relief

  • Trump's Character: Stephanopoulos repeatedly questioned Vance about his earlier statements characterizing Trump as "noxious" and potentially "America's Hitler."
  • Election Integrity: A significant portion of the discussion focused on the 2020 election and Trump's claims of widespread voter fraud. Stephanopoulos challenged Vance to provide evidence supporting these claims, which Vance defended by pointing to irregularities and raising concerns about specific voting practices.
  • January 6th Insurrection: The January 6th Capitol riot also emerged as a critical point of contention, with Stephanopoulos pressing Vance on Trump's role in inciting the events. Vance argued that while the events were regrettable, Trump's rhetoric did not directly cause the violence.

Vance's Defense

Vance stood firm in his defense of Trump, arguing that his support is rooted in policy alignment and a belief that Trump's leadership is beneficial for the country. He emphasized the following points:

  • Policy Alignment: Vance stated that despite personal reservations he once held about Trump, he now believes that Trump's policies on issues such as trade, immigration, and foreign policy align more closely with his own and with the interests of Ohioans.
  • Changing Political Landscape: Vance suggested that the political landscape has shifted since his earlier criticisms of Trump, necessitating a different approach. He argued that the Democratic Party has moved further to the left, making Trump a more palatable option in comparison.
  • Focus on the Future: Vance repeatedly tried to steer the conversation toward the future, emphasizing the need to address current challenges facing the country rather than dwelling on past events.
